To understand the DHCP process, it's essential to grasp the fundamental concept of IP addressing. In a network, each device requires a unique IP address to communicate with other devices. DHCP is a network protocol that allows devices to automatically obtain an IP address from a DHCP server, eliminating the need for manual configuration.

In the context of Serial to Ethernet Adapter, DHCP plays a crucial role. Serial to Ethernet Adapter are devices that convert serial data into network-ready data, enabling traditional serial devices to connect and communicate within a network. By utilizing DHCP, these servers can seamlessly integrate into a network, acquiring the necessary IP address without any manual intervention.

Here's a step-by-step breakdown of the DHCP automatic IP address acquisition process for Serial to Ethernet Adapter:

1. Discovery Phase:
When a Serial to Ethernet Adapter is powered on and connected to a network, it first enters the discovery phase. In this phase, the server broadcasts a DHCP DISCOVER message across the network. This message is essentially a request for an IP address.

2. Offer Phase:
Upon receiving the DHCP DISCOVER message, a DHCP server on the network responds with a DHCP OFFER message. This message contains an available IP address, along with other network configuration parameters such as subnet mask and default gateway. The offer is made specifically to the Serial to Ethernet Adapter that broadcasted the DISCOVER message.

3. Request Phase:
After receiving the offer, the Serial to Ethernet Adapter selects an IP address (usually the first one offered) and broadcasts a DHCP REQUEST message to the network. This message confirms the server's intention to use the offered IP address. It also serves as a notification to any other DHCP servers on the network that this IP address is now in use.

4. Acknowledgment Phase:
The DHCP server that made the offer then sends a DHCP ACK message to the Serial to Ethernet Adapter, acknowledging the successful allocation of the IP address. This message completes the IP address acquisition process, and the Serial to Ethernet Adapter can now use the assigned IP address to communicate within the network.

5. Lease Renewal:
It's worth noting that the IP address acquired through DHCP is typically leased to the server for a specific duration, known as the lease time. Before the lease expires, the Serial to Ethernet Adapter must renew its lease to continue using the IP address. This is done by sending DHCP REQUEST messages to the DHCP server, which then responds with DHCP ACK messages to extend the lease.
